Transaction a2863bfe0c41dde097d8454c4590142dbbfd1c7c785badea42e5bde7b8b24d37

65 Input
2 Outputs
  • a2863bfe0c41dde097d8454c4590142dbbfd1c7c785badea42e5bde7b8b24d37:0
  • value  785373
    address  387zhBxfoK6EhaiwZtp74r24quoj3qtcc3
  • a2863bfe0c41dde097d8454c4590142dbbfd1c7c785badea42e5bde7b8b24d37:1
  • value  3578371586
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s